The Department of General Surgery at Croydon University Hospital is a strong department with an excellent track record for education and training.

Croydon is one of only 2 Trusts in London hosting the Improving Surgical Training pilot. This post supports the delivery of the London Emergency Standards and complements the separation of elective and emergency workloads. The General Surgery Department comprises of 15 Consultants and 10 registrars with a full SHO and foundation staff rota.

The Urology department consists of 4 Consultants, 3 Associate specialists, 3 registrars and 2 SHOs and 2 FY1.

Croydon University Hospital NHS Trust provides a broad range of elective and emergency services to a population of 337,000, including General/Laparoscopic Surgery, Breast Surgery, Endocrine, Vascular, Paediatric, Colorectal, Urological, Orthopaedic, ENT, Dental Surgery and Gynaecology.

The applicants require emergency and elective general surgery experience. This post is directly accountable to Mr Paul Dent, Surgical Tutor and Miss Stella Vig, Clinical Director.
